CROSS CREEK Nestled in the unspoiled heart of Florida, this beautiful 2 bedroom, 1 & 1/2 bath manufactured home nicknamed The Sandhill has been completely remodeled by meticulous craftsmen with an artistic eye for design and beauty. Upgrades throughout the home include luxury vinyl floors, new carpet and fresh paint. Additionally, a brand new economical mini split AC system, newly installed electrical panel and upgraded outlets ensure comfort, safety and economy. The kitchen features new, whitewashed butcher block countertops, and new stainless-steel sink, stove and refrigerator. Custom ceramic tiles by designer Angela Harris Dunmore add a custom tropical flavor to the kitchen walls. A raised Spanish tile is carried into both bathrooms to complement new vanities, lavatories and even a soaker tub. Located on a third of an acre lot (double lot) in a small and friendly community, the home boasts two enclosed screened porches, plenty of space to grow a vegetable or flower garden, and two carports for vehicles or boats. An added bonus: It is located on a paved street and is on city water and sewer, which many such rural properties in Cross Creek are not. Whether you're searching for a primary residence, a weekend retreat, or an investment opportunity, this home can fill the bill. Like the magnificent sandhill cranes it is named after, this home is a part of Cross Creek. And you will have the best of two worlds: the peace and quiet of country living less than five minutes from some of the best fishing in Florida on Orange Lake (500 acres) and Lochloosa Lake (5, 700 acres) but less than 30-minutes away from bustling Gainesville with the University of Florida and its world class medical facility UF Health. Renowned author Marjorie Kinnan Rawlings immortalized Cross Creek in her books. Her residence, now a state park, is less than 3 minutes away, as is the legendary Cracker cuisine restaurant The Yearling, named for her most famous novel and a favorite with locals as well as visitors.
